Spanish Olive Oil in Germany and France

Spanish olive oil is a highly appreciated product in France, where it dominates the market with a 60% share. Despite low domestic production, France has a high domestic consumption of olive oil, which makes imports from Spain essential. Spanish olive oil in Germany and France

Importing countries of this valuable oil are not only the European neighbors, but also China and the United States.

Spanish olive oil is very popular in Germany and France. With a market share of over 60%, Spanish olive oil dominates the French market.

In France – a country with little domestic production but at the same time with high domestic consumption – high imports are required but where product quality is valued over price, as is the case in Germany.

Spanish extra virgin olive oil

Extra virgin olive oil is the variety with the highest quality, since it is obtained only from the first cold pressing of the olives and has a maximum acidity of 0.

It is a natural product, without additives or preservatives, so its flavor may vary depending on the variety of olive, the terroir where it is grown or the climatic conditions.

In addition, extra virgin olive oil has a high nutritional value and is rich in antioxidants, so it is considered a healthy food.

The best extra virgin olive oils have a fruity flavor, with a slightly bitter and spicy aftertaste.

They should be stored in dark bottles, in a cool place, away from light and heat, to preserve their properties.
